Luke 6:26-28
Contemporary English Version
26 You are in for trouble when everyone says good things about you. That is what your own people said about those prophets who told lies.
Love for Enemies
(Matthew 5.38-48; 7.12a)
27 This is what I say to all who will listen to me:
Love your enemies, and be good to everyone who hates you. 28 Ask God to bless anyone who curses you, and pray for everyone who is cruel to you.

Luke 6:26-28
New International Version
26 Woe to you when everyone speaks well of you,
for that is how their ancestors treated the false prophets.(A)
Love for Enemies(B)
27 “But to you who are listening I say: Love your enemies, do good to those who hate you,(C) 28 bless those who curse you, pray for those who mistreat you.(D)
